+Alright, I'm looking at this bug report to figure out which category it falls into. The user mentioned issues with passing a JMicron USB SATA IDE bridge storage device to a Windows guest VM using QEMU. They noted that the VM and device become unusable, taking several minutes to identify the device.
+
+The key points are:
+
+1. The problem occurs when using usb-host/libusb for the device.
+2. It works fine in Fedora as the host but not in Windows.
+3. Trying different XHCI controllers (nec-usb-xhci, ICH9) didn't change the behavior in Windows.
+4. A USB 3.x storage stick works okay under Windows.
+
